Brookdale Foundation House offers competitive pricing for its living arrangements when compared to the broader market in King County and the state of Washington. For instance, a studio at Brookdale is priced at $2,745 per month, significantly lower than the county average of $4,464 and the state average of $4,126. Similarly, a one-bedroom suite costs $3,650 at Brookdale, which is more affordable than both the county's rate of $5,127 and Washington's average of $4,632. The semi-private rooms are also attractively priced at $4,235 compared to local and state costs of $4,430 and $4,267 respectively. Even in two-bedroom accommodations where Brookdale charges $4,945, it remains competitively priced against King County's average of $5,111 and Washington's statewide cost of $4,301. Overall, Brookdale Foundation House stands out as a favorable option for those seeking quality living without breaking the bank in this region.

Brookdale Foundation House has garnered a variety of reviews from families and individuals who have experience with this senior living community. Overall, the feedback suggests a blend of positive affirmations regarding the staff’s attentiveness, the quality of activities offered, and the environment itself, while also highlighting areas that require improvement.
One of the most frequently mentioned attributes is the welcoming atmosphere fostered by both residents and staff. Families noted that during tours and visits, residents often approached their loved ones to introduce themselves, creating an immediate sense of belonging. Patricia, one of the guides mentioned in reviews, was specifically acknowledged for her extensive knowledge about the community and genuine care for its residents. This warm reception left a lasting impression on families considering Brookdale as a potential home for their loved ones.
The dining experience at Brookdale Foundation House drew mixed responses; while some expressed satisfaction with the food quality—calling it “amazing” and mentioning a friendly dining room atmosphere—others criticized it as being bland and repetitive. Specific concerns were raised regarding meals served in memory care units which were described as lacking variety and excitement. Several residents desire more engaging activities rather than traditional crafts like coloring; they seek social interaction—an essential aspect of maintaining wellness among active seniors.
Staff behavior has generally received high praise across multiple reviews. From housekeeping to dining personnel, reviewers commended staff members for being helpful and attentive to residents' needs. However, suggestions for improved training surfaced particularly in regard to specialized staff interaction with dementia patients and those with mental health issues. Several reviewers articulated that despite management's turnover aimed at addressing systemic issues within staffing dynamics, there remains an ongoing need for proper training focused on specific challenges these caretakers might face.
Regarding facility conditions, many reviewers expressed approval over Brookdale's aesthetics and cleanliness upon entry. Residents appreciated well-furnished apartments complete with kitchenettes while noting communal spaces designed to promote socialization such as game rooms and libraries. Yet some critiques highlighted areas needing attention: carpets required cleaning more frequently; bathrooms needed better organization; housekeeping services could benefit from enhanced training protocols.
Familial experiences shared emphasized overall feelings of safety within Brookdale Foundation House but informed prospective clients about issues concerning communication from administrative staff regarding costs associated with services provided to their loved ones—a point where dissatisfaction emerged due to unexpected bills appearing shortly after arrival into residence.
When considering location advantages, Brookdale’s proximity to shopping areas was recognized favorably as it contributes convenience alongside good layout design; however, some pain points arose concerning room placements far from main communal amenities like dining areas—which could complicate mobility for those relying on wheelchairs or other assistance devices.
In summary, while Brookdale Foundation House stands out through its commendable staffing efforts fostering community spirit amidst an attractive environment designed for engagement among seniors, necessary enhancements in training procedures along with consistent communication transparency are observed as focal points awaiting improvement based on collected resident feedback poised against expectations met or unmet throughout personal transitions into senior living arrangements here.
Brookdale Foundation House in Federal Way, WA is an exceptional assisted living community offering a range of housing options and care services to cater to the unique needs of its residents. The community features 2-bedroom apartments and studio apartments, providing comfortable and spacious living spaces for individuals or couples.
Residents at Brookdale Foundation House can enjoy a variety of amenities designed to enhance their quality of life. The community offers a wide array of activities on-site, ensuring that there is always something exciting happening for residents to participate in. Additional amenities include air-conditioning, beautician services and salon, cable or satellite TV, computer center, gaming room, fitness room, fully furnished accommodations, laundry facilities, private bathrooms, small library and more.
Care services provided at Brookdale Foundation House are comprehensive and tailored to meet individual needs. The community offers both independent living and memory care options. Residents have access to 24-hour supervision and call system for assistance if needed. There is support available for daily activities such as bathing, dressing, transfers, meal preparation and medication management. Specialized memory care programming is also available for those with cognitive impairments.
Dining at Brookdale Foundation House is a true delight with its diverse menu options prepared by professional chefs. Residents can enjoy delicious meals in the restaurant-style dining area or opt for room service if desired. The community caters to various dietary restrictions such as diabetes diet, low/no sodium, low fat, renal diets and offers vegan and vegetarian options.
The community thrives on promoting an active lifestyle through its engaging activities program. From art classes to book clubs, cooking classes to fitness programs, residents have numerous opportunities to explore their interests and socialize with others. Devotional activities are also available both on-site and off-site for spiritual well-being.
Brookdale Foundation House boasts an excellent location with convenient access to various amenities nearby including cafes, parks, pharmacies, physicians' offices, restaurants and places of worship. The community also offers transportation services to facilitate visits to doctors' appointments.
With its exceptional housing options, range of care services and amenities, as well as an inviting and engaging atmosphere, Brookdale Foundation House is the ideal choice for those seeking a supportive and vibrant assisted living community in Federal Way, WA.

Comprehending Evening Confusion in Dementia: Causes, Manifestations, and Support
Sundown syndrome, or sundowning, is a phenomenon in dementia patients characterized by increased confusion and agitation during late afternoon and evening, influenced by factors like disrupted circadian rhythms and fatigue. Effective caregiver strategies include establishing routines and managing environmental light while addressing caregiver stress through support services.
